Seachem PhosBond™
Seachem PhosBond™ is an advanced phosphate and silicate removal media designed for both freshwater and saltwater aquariums. It combines two highly effective materials—aluminum oxide and granular ferric oxide (GFO)—to provide rapid phosphate reduction while maintaining a high binding capacity. This hybrid composition allows PhosBond™ to act faster than standard phosphate removers while remaining efficient for extended periods.
Its unique structure features a highly porous surface that increases the available area for phosphate and silicate adsorption, ensuring maximum effectiveness. Additionally, PhosBond™ is physically durable, meaning it won’t break down under mechanical stress or deteriorate in high-flow conditions. Unlike some phosphate removers, it does not release phosphate or silicate back into the water, making it a reliable long-term solution for maintaining water quality.

Directions for Use:
- Rinse PhosBond™ before use to remove dust or loose particles.
-
Placement: Position in a high-flow area to maximize water contact. Suitable locations include:
- Canister filters
- Media reactors
- Filter chambers
- High-flow sections of sump or trickle filters
-
Dosing:
- Use 60 mL (1/4 cup) per 200 L of saltwater or 400 L of freshwater.
- After 4 days, test phosphate and silicate levels.
- If levels remain high, replace the PhosBond™ with fresh media. If levels are sufficiently reduced, leave it in place until they begin to rise again.
- Continuous use of smaller amounts is more effective than intermittent large doses.
- Exhaustion: Once PhosBond™ reaches its capacity, it should be replaced with a new batch. It can be dried and reused until fully exhausted.
Usage Tips:
- Avoid fluidizing PhosBond™ in reactors, as excessive movement may cause wear and reduce efficiency.
- Using a fine mesh bag can help contain the media while maintaining proper water flow.
- Test phosphate and silicate levels regularly to determine the best replacement schedule.
